Portfolio Dietary Pattern and Cardiovascular Disease: A Systematic Review and Meta-analysis of Controlled Trials

The combination of a portfolio dietary pattern (similar to HEART UK’s UCLP) reduced LDL-C by ~17%, as well as non-high-density lipoprotein cholesterol, apolipoprotein B, total cholesterol, triglycerides, systolic and diastolic blood pressure, C-reactive protein, and estimated 10-year coronary heart disease (CHD) risk, when compared to a traditional low saturated fat diet.
